CHASSIS The fully adjustable, 48-mm USD forks from WP guarantee excellent damping, incomparable tracking stability and high reserves. The WP shock absorber with an integrated compensation tank is attached by means of a Pro-Lever linkage system and has adjustable rebound damping and spring preload. The front and rear suspension travel is 275 mm. SWINGARM A one-piece, aluminium die-cast swingarm encloses the frame. Its contour was shaped to follow the bending moment curve to provide suspension-assisting flex properties in conjunction with the lowest possible weight. A Pro-Lever linkage gives the shock absorber a progressive pivot point and allows the rear damper to be placed in a low and steeply slanted position to make room for a maximum fuel tank capacity. BRAKES Brembo’s finest Supermoto racing technology guarantees maximum brake performance. Up front, a 320-mm floating disc is teamed with a radially bolted, four-piston fixed caliper and four single linings to ensure excellent application and high reserves. A single-piston caliper and a 240-mm brake disc reliably slow the rear wheel. AIRBOX Nestled within the tubular space frame, the large-volume airbox above the cylinder means high performance and, together with the long intake snorkel, efficient sound absorption. EXHAUST SYSTEM The narrow design of the frame permits a lateral and thereby direct arrangement of the powerful single header pipe, leading from the cylinder straight to the elaborately designed, stainless steel silencer. The large volume of the silencer ensures a minimal noise level, while the regulated catalytic converter oversees the effortless compliance with the EURO III emissions limits. SEAT The sporty and slim seat extends all the way to the steering head and, thanks to its elongated form, offers maximum freedom of movement. A cable noose seat release offers easy access to the airbox and electrics. ENGINE The heart of the 690 SMC is its high-tech LC4 engine with 654 cc, which is currently serving as the role-model in the large-capacity, single-cylinder, four-stroke category. It distinguishes itself through state-of-art technology, low weight, compact construction and the highest performance. OHC CYLINDER HEAD An overhead camshaft operates the four valves (extra lightweight, hollow-shafted valves on the exhaust side) by means of two weight- and rigidity-optimized rocker arms. In combination with the compact combustion chamber, this construction makes incomparable performance and the greatest reliability possible, as well as makes servicing simple, due to the slanted attachment of the cylinder head cover. CLUTCH The APTC anti-hopping clutch efficiently prevents the rear wheel from chattering during braking. Under load, the system increases the pressure on the clutch linings, whereby the hardness of the clutch springs and consequently the hand grip strength needed to operate the hydraulic clutch were able to be significantly reduced in comparison with conventional systems. ENGINE MANAGEMENT The LC4 engine is supplied via an electronic injection system, which features a 46-mm throttle plate cross-section, automatic cold start, idle-speed regulator, lambda control and altitude compensation. The so-called EPT System (Electronic Power Throttle) produces a very homogenous power output, because the position of the throttle plate is electronically controlled in addition to the manual operation of the throttle. BALANCER SHAFT A central balancer shaft effectively reduces vibrations to a minimum. |
